New Mexico to Nevada Auto Transport — Challenges & Tips

Shipping a vehicle from New Mexico to Nevada comes with specific considerations. Here's what you need to know before booking:

💧

Monsoon Season Delays

New Mexico's summer monsoon season (July-September) brings sudden flash floods that can shut down major highways like I-40 and I-25. These weather-related shipping delays are unpredictable and can add 2-3 days to your car transport timeline when carriers must wait for roads to reopen.

🛣

High Desert Mountain Passes

The route crosses challenging high altitude mountain passes through northern Arizona and southern Nevada, reaching elevations above 7,000 feet. These steep grades can strain car carrier trucks, especially during winter when mountain pass closures force lengthy detours through lower elevation routes.

📍

Limited Carrier Frequency

Unlike major coastal routes, the New Mexico to Nevada shipping corridor has fewer car transport carriers running weekly schedules. This means longer pickup windows and potential delays if you miss a carrier's route, as southwestern car shipping frequency is typically every 7-14 days.

💡

Book During Spring Peak Season

Schedule your spring car transport (March-May) to avoid monsoon delays and winter mountain weather. Spring offers the most reliable New Mexico Nevada shipping windows with consistent carrier schedules and minimal weather disruptions across desert highways and mountain passes.

📱

Request Northern Route Preference

Ask carriers to prioritize the northern interstate route via I-40 to I-15 rather than southern desert highways. This preferred southwestern shipping route offers better truck stop facilities, more reliable cell coverage, and faster transit times between Albuquerque and Las Vegas metropolitan areas.

📋

Flexible Pickup Windows for Rural Areas

If shipping from rural New Mexico locations like Roswell or Farmington, allow extended pickup windows of 3-5 days. Carriers often consolidate rural New Mexico car pickups before heading to Nevada, and flexible scheduling helps secure better rates and more reliable service.

New Mexico to Nevada Auto Transport — Frequently Asked Questions

Yes, you can request specific pickup dates for shipping from New Mexico to Nevada, though flexibility improves availability and pricing. Most carriers offer 1-5 day pickup windows rather than exact dates. Expedited car shipping services guarantee faster, more precise scheduling but cost significantly more. Plan ahead for the 450-mile route to secure your preferred timeframe. For urgent transport needs, learn more about expedited car shipping options and costs.

Several factors influence auto transport costs from New Mexico to Nevada: vehicle size, transport type (open vs enclosed), seasonal demand, fuel prices, and pickup/delivery locations. The 450-mile distance keeps costs moderate compared to cross-country shipping. Open carrier shipping costs less than enclosed transport. Rural New Mexico locations may increase prices due to accessibility challenges. Current gas prices significantly impact final pricing across this southwestern route.

Yes, disable all car alarms before shipping from New Mexico to Nevada to prevent battery drain and disruptions during the 450-mile journey. Remove or deactivate toll tags, garage door openers, and parking passes to avoid accidental charges. Leave only ¼ tank of gas and remove personal items from vehicle per carrier regulations. These preparations ensure smooth transport through Nevada's desert highways. Learn more about shipping personal items and vehicle preparation rules.

Verify your auto transport company is legitimate by checking their USDOT and MC numbers with FMCSA, reading verified customer reviews, and confirming proper auto transport insurance coverage. Legitimate carriers serving the New Mexico to Nevada route provide written contracts, transparent pricing, and professional communication. Avoid companies demanding large upfront payments or door-to-door solicitation. Research thoroughly to protect yourself from common industry scams.
